    <title>Export General Manifest (EGM) - Common &amp; Technical Errors, Resolution Mechanism and Penal Consequences</title>
    <link>https://www.taxtmi.com/article/detailed?id=15957</link>
    <description>The Export General Manifest (EGM) is a statutory declaration by the carrier under Section 41 and SCMTR 2018 serving as conclusive proof of export for grant of export incentives, drawback and IGST refund. Common filing errors-shipping bill, container, LEO date, short shipment/shut-out, duplicate filings, incorrect IEC/GSTIN mapping, gateway port or vessel details, and delayed/non filing-prevent scroll generation, block refunds and incentive disbursal and stop shipping bills attaining EGM status. Amendments are permitted subject to officer approval; major amendments may require adjudication. Unrectified discrepancies attract statutory penalties, incentive withholding, recovery and adjudication proceedings.</description>
